Citus Data transforms PostgreSQL into a distributed database, offering scalability for modern applications. It's designed for handling large data volumes by efficiently distributing workloads and providing fault-tolerant solutions that support business growth and operational efficiency.
As an extension for PostgreSQL, Citus Data combines the performance and power of PostgreSQL with the capability to scale across many nodes. This database offers full SQL functionality while distributing queries across multiple servers to manage large datasets. Known for its ability to handle both OLTP and analytical workloads, Citus Data enables businesses to achieve horizontal scalability with ease. The transparency in architectural configuration and integration with existing PostgreSQL tools make it a practical choice for data-driven organizations seeking performance and reliability.

IBM Informix is renowned for its high performance and reliability, especially optimized for OLTP settings. Supporting large data volumes with scalability and advanced data management features, Informix efficiently integrates SQL and NoSQL capabilities within hybrid environments.
IBM Informix provides comprehensive capabilities tailored for robust database management and industry applications. Designed for handling concurrent data processing, its advanced replication, data compression, and seamless scalability are key highlights. Despite facing challenges such as less replication enhancement and SQL compatibility, Informix remains crucial for sectors like healthcare, banking, and government, integrating effectively with Unix-based systems. While some users seek improved AI features, enhanced tools, and simpler administration, Informix stands as a reliable choice for demanding data tasks.
